Being able to meet your network's demands is essential in managing secure and highly available networks. Explore switch aggregation and threat mitigation, as you prepare for the 200-105: Interconnecting Cisco Network Devices Part 2 certification exam.

Lesson Objectives ICND2 3.0: Switch Aggregation and Threat Mitigation
define how Chassis Aggregation differs from Switch Stacking
describe Switch Stacking and Aggregation configurations to minimize device management
identify hardware requirements for Switch Stacking types
identify how to connect FlexStacks ports when a logical loop needs to be created on multiple devices
specify advantages of Switch Stacking
describe the main purpose of enabling DHCP snooping on a corporate network
identify technology that can be configured on a Cisco switch to prevent man-in-the-middle and DoS attacks
recognize the best levels of technology for Authentication methods
recognize the syntax used to change the default VLAN
specify the layer of the OSI model where DHCP snooping occurs
